You can live further South and further West but not further South and West (unless you live on Govt. land owned by the Navy or the Forest Service.

This 2002 F150 is my first Ford and my first truck. I look forward to learning more about maintaining,modifying and dressing it up. It's white on white now so I'm calling it Casper. With new lights and a few black or chrome accents I hope to update the look of it. I'm also interested in mods that can be done to improve it's utility, performance, mileage and longevity.

So far, a failed power adjust feature on the mirrors is the only functional fault I have found (still looking). Also still looking for a fix. I was going to start with the fuse but neither the fuse box cover or the dash panel over it have a diagram to show which fuse covers what system. I found some illegible images online that claim to be the diagram I'm looking for but you can't read these things on screen or on the print out. If anyone reading this has a fuse box diagram for above yr/model that can be read or knows a site to find it please post. If you think you know the exact fuse location number please post that (extra credit for correct fuse amperage in case it's MIA).
